WVU part of eight-team field for Cancun Challenge

West Virginia basketball coach Bob Huggins announced last season that the Mountaineers would play in the 2013 Cancun Challenge. On Thursday, the tournament announced the complete field, including Old Dominion (C-USA), Saint Louis (Atlantic 10), West Virginia (Big 12) and Wisconsin (Big Ten) in the Riviera Division.

The Mayan Division will include Bowling Green (Mid-American), Georgia Southern (Southern), Oral Roberts (Southland) and Presbyterian (Big South).

The tournament format includes eight games played in the United States (Nov. 21 and 23) where the four teams in the Riviera Division host the four schools in the Mayan Division. All eight teams then travel to Mexico for two games played in their respected divisions (Nov. 26-27).

All four games of the Riviera Division will be nationally televised live in HD from the Aventura Palace Convention Center on CBS Sports Network. The Mayan Division games will be webcast on CBSsports.com, ULive.

“We’re excited about this year’s field which will be one of the most competitive since the tournament’s inception in 2008,” said Cancun Challenge director Brent Amick. “This is a special event for teams and fans and is played in an incredible ocean-front setting in Mexico.”
